Situated in close proximity to Hokianga Express, the comfortable Opononi Hotel features Wi-Fi in public areas and a car park on site. Area attractions, including the Opo the Dolphin Statue, are located a few moments from the 3-star smoke-free hotel.
Location
The centre of Opononi can be reached within a 5-minute walk. At this Opononi hotel, guests will be within a few blocks of Bay of Islands. You can easily find the Arai Te Uru Heritage Walk about 10 minutes' drive from the accommodation.
The hotel is also situated 80 km from Bay of Islands airport.
Rooms
There are 13 rooms comprising a storage space. They come with complimentary wireless internet and a flat-screen TV, as well as such comforts as ironing facilities. Nice touches include a shower and a toilet, along with a hairdryer and towels.
Eat & Drink
Guests are welcome to a lounge bar on site. The The Landing Thai Cafe is right near the property.
Leisure & Business
Live performances and a casino are also available. You can play darts at this hotel, while the area is popular for billiards and darts.
